<h3 id="what-are-french-doors" id="what-are-french-doors">What Are French Doors?</h3>

<p>French doors are double doors that hinge open from the center, frequently featuring several panes of glass. <a href="https://www.repairmywindowsanddoors.co.uk/derby-french-door-repairs-near-me/">www.repairmywindowsanddoors.co.uk</a> are designed to optimize natural light while offering a view of the outdoors, making them an elegant and functional addition to any home. Initially promoted in the 17th century, French doors have remained a timeless choice for home owners.</p>

<h3 id="advantages-of-french-doors" id="advantages-of-french-doors">Advantages of French Doors</h3>

<p>French doors use many advantages, consisting of:</p>
<ul><li><strong>Increased Natural Light</strong>: The large glass panels enable optimum sunshine seepage.</li>
<li><strong>Improved Aesthetics</strong>: Their stylish style improves the overall appearance of your home.</li>
<li><strong>Improved Indoor-Outdoor Flow</strong>: They develop a smooth transition in between interior spaces and outdoor patios, gardens, or decks.</li>
<li><strong>Versatile Usage</strong>: Suitable for various locations of the home, including living rooms, dining locations, and bed rooms.</li></ul>

<h3 id="products-used-in-french-door-construction" id="products-used-in-french-door-construction">Products Used in French Door Construction</h3>

<p>The products picked for French doors can greatly affect their appearance, resilience, and performance. Here are the most common products:</p>

<p>Material</p>

<p>Benefits</p>

<p>Downsides</p>

<p>Wood</p>

<p>Extremely personalized and aesthetically pleasing.</p>

<p>Requires regular maintenance to avoid rot.</p>

<p>Vinyl</p>

<p>Low maintenance, energy-efficient, and budget-friendly.</p>

<p>Restricted style choices compared to wood.</p>

<p>Aluminum</p>

<p>Long lasting and weather-resistant, with contemporary designs.</p>

<p>Poor insulation without thermal breaks.</p>

<p>Fiberglass</p>

<p>Extremely energy-efficient and low maintenance.</p>

<p>Can be more pricey upfront.</p>

<h3 id="cost-considerations" id="cost-considerations">Cost Considerations</h3>

<p>Renovating French doors includes a variety of costs that depend upon numerous elements, consisting of materials, labor, and installation. Here&#39;s a rough breakdown of costs to anticipate:</p>

<p>Cost Component</p>

<p>Estimated Range (₤)</p>

<p>Door Materials</p>

<p>500 – 3,000</p>

<p>Labor Costs</p>

<p>250 – 1,500 (depending upon intricacy)</p>

<p>Installation Hardware</p>

<p>100 – 300</p>

<p>Overall Renovation Cost</p>

<p>850 – 4,800</p>

<p>While the costs might appear overwhelming, consider the long-term value that French doors can add to your home, both aesthetically and functionally.</p>

<h3 id="frequently-asked-questions" id="frequently-asked-questions">Frequently asked questions</h3>

<p><strong>Q: How long do French doors last?A: The lifespan of<br>
French doors can depend on the products used, maintenance, and climate conditions. Generally, wood doors might last 15-30 years, while vinyl and fiberglass choices can last a lot longer.</strong></p>

<p><strong>Q: Are French doors energy-efficient?</strong><br>
A: Yes, modern-day French doors with double or triple glazing offer exceptional insulation, assisting to minimize energy costs. It&#39;s vital to try to find energy-efficient scores when choosing materials.</p>
